When a young social recluse stumbles onto a series of unsolved cold cases he finds himself pulled deeper into society's dark underside and must face his own demons to learn the truth.
1993
2007
2023
2024
2022
2025
2016
2005
1999
1982
1988
1961
2002
1974
2017